What Features Make a Robot Vacuum Ideal for Deep Carpets?
The ideal robot vacuum for deep carpets should possess several key features to ensure effective cleaning performance.
- Powerful Suction: A robot vacuum must have strong suction capabilities to penetrate deep carpet fibers and remove dirt and debris effectively. This is particularly important for thick carpets, where particles can become embedded and require more power to extract.
- High-Quality Brush System: A well-designed brush system, often featuring both bristle brushes and rubberized components, can agitate the carpet fibers, loosening dirt for better pickup. Such systems can also minimize tangles, especially when dealing with pet hair.
- Adjustable Height Settings: The ability to adjust the height of the vacuum allows it to adapt to different carpet pile heights, ensuring that it can clean both low and high-pile carpets efficiently. This feature helps in optimizing cleaning performance across various carpet types.
- Advanced Navigation Technology: Effective navigation systems, such as LIDAR or visual mapping, enable the robot to cover large areas systematically and avoid obstacles. This technology ensures that every corner of a deep carpet is reached without missing spots.
- Long Battery Life: A robot vacuum equipped with a long-lasting battery can clean larger spaces without interruption. Extended runtime is crucial for deep carpets, as the vacuum may need more time to thoroughly clean due to the density of the fibers.
- Smart Features and Connectivity: Features like app control, scheduling, and compatibility with smart home devices enhance user convenience. These smart functionalities allow users to monitor cleaning progress and customize settings for optimal performance on deep carpets.
- Multi-Surface Capability: While focusing on deep carpets, the vacuum should also handle different floor types effectively. A model that can transition smoothly between carpets and hard floors ensures versatile cleaning throughout the home.

What Limitations Should You Be Aware of Regarding Robot Vacuums on Deep Carpets?
When considering robot vacuums for deep carpets, there are several limitations to keep in mind:
- Suction Power: Many robot vacuums may struggle with the high pile of deep carpets, as their suction power is often optimized for hard floors and low-pile carpets.
- Navigation Issues: Robot vacuums can have difficulty navigating plush carpets due to their sensors misinterpreting the texture, leading to potential stuck situations or inefficient cleaning.
- Battery Life: The energy required to clean deep carpets can drain the battery faster, meaning that the robot may not complete a cleaning cycle on larger areas before needing a recharge.
- Brush System Compatibility: Some robot vacuums come with brush systems that are not designed for deep carpets, which can result in ineffective cleaning and tangling of hair or debris.
- Weight and Size: The design of certain robot vacuums may not be suitable for navigating the dense fibers of deep carpets, as their weight can hinder movement and cleaning efficiency.

How Much Should You Expect to Spend on a Good Robot Vacuum for Deep Carpets?
When considering the best robot vacuum for deep carpets, you should expect to spend a range of prices based on features and technology.
- Budget Models ($150 – $300): These robot vacuums typically offer basic cleaning functions and may struggle with deep carpets. They often have lower suction power and limited smart features, making them suitable for light cleaning and low-pile carpets.
- Mid-Range Models ($300 – $600): Mid-range options generally provide better suction power and are designed to handle deep carpets more effectively. They often include features such as smart navigation, scheduling capabilities, and increased battery life, making them a balanced choice for regular maintenance.
- High-End Models ($600 and above): These vacuum robots come equipped with advanced technology, including strong suction, specialized brushes for deep cleaning carpets, and smart home integration. They frequently feature mapping technology for efficient cleaning paths and can be controlled via smartphone apps for added convenience.
- Premium Features (Additional $100 – $300): Some models may offer premium features like self-emptying dustbins, advanced filtration systems for allergies, and customizable cleaning modes. Investing in these features can significantly enhance performance, especially for homes with pets or high foot traffic.
